To get good performance when using the UV Tile workflow we advise to use:
- 32GB of RAM
- GPU with 8GB of VRAM
- SSD to store both project and application cache.
Miscellaneous:
- For working in comfortable conditions we recommend a monitor with a resolution greater than 1 Mega Pixels and wider than 1280 pixels.
- Exporting at 8K (8192*8192 pixels) requires a GPU with more than 2GB of VRam.
- Only versions 2019.x and above have been notarized in order to run on MacOS 10.15 (Catalina).
- On CentOS 7.5 or older, the application may not start because of a library dependency issues (FT_Get_Font_Format error). We recommend updating the system or installing the following library .
- To use the software via RDP (Remote Desktop) see the dedicated documentation page.
- Crash on Ryzen CPU when baking, can be fixed by updating the BIOS.
Below is a list of the GPU models compatible with the application:
- N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1060 and above
- NVIDIA Quadro M2000 and above
- AMD Radeon RX 580 and above
- AMD Radeon Pro 5300 M
Computation freeze can happen in some rare cases on AMD VEGA GPUs.
Unsupported configurations
Windows
- Virtual machine are not supported.
- Windows Server is not supported.
Mac
- Only official Apple configurations are supported.
- eGPUs are not currently supported and may have stability issues.
Linux
- Mesa drivers on Linux are not supported.
Any platform
- Integrated GPUs are not supported on x86-64 (Intel, AMD) CPUs.

On Mac OS the GPU driver is provided by the operating system itself. Update to the latest version of your OS to access the newest driver.
Drivers compatibility issues
For a detailed list of GPU drivers issues per constructor please take a look a the dedicated documentation page.
To enable GPU raytracing via Optix or DXR the minimum drivers recommended above must be installed.
DXR requires the following minimum configuration as well:
- Windows 10 version 1809, see this page for more information
- GPU with Pascal architecture (Nvidia GeForce 10XX)
GPU raytracing runs optimally on dedicated ray tracing hardware such as NVIDIA GeForce RTX or NVIDIA Quadro RTX GPUs.

The software interface is available in the following languages:
- English (United States)
- German
- Spanish
- French
- Italian
- Japanese
- Korean
- Portuguese (Brazil)
- Chinese (simplified)
